Output 80659412f1556b4349f4f0d9afe771939a4ba02352ffaf83f30a58f83fe73fbf:0

value
505000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 622e4f3e166829293fd02729357f308cf95aa946 OP_EQUAL
address
3Ae9czAiBcFRjvnVHx9BW5V6AV1r4nRyqc
transaction
80659412f1556b4349f4f0d9afe771939a4ba02352ffaf83f30a58f83fe73fbf